i want to make a simple machine robot to do some work
it has 2d aim that moves in X and Y directions. and 1 button to turn on the fire beam.
so i will be able to scratch pictures on the wood.

i want to put one contactor between each line that exit from LPT. so when for example i send the 128 signal , for example aim moves toward X direction.

as u know when we turn on the computers , automatically some signals sent to lpt that , when machine has power , it will reduce some danger.

how i can solve this problem , so when my program starts the machine only response to my signals , not to OS test signals and stuff ?
 
If you control the motors and the fire pen directly by PC, I don't know how to solve the problem, but you may use a decoder to know when will the fire pen and the motors available. And you can use a hard switches to do it.

But if you control it via a MC, you can lock it as the decoder. Until PC send some suitable signal the MC start and your machine available.
